Finding Your Signature Guerlain Scent

how to choose a guerlain perfume

Guerlain perfumes are classic, unique, and intoxicating. The French beauty brand has been around since 1828 and has created over 700 varieties of signature scents. With such an extensive collection, choosing the right perfume can be challenging. The first step is to know the notes you want in your perfume. Guerlain's fragrances often feature a combination of floral, woody, and spicy notes, including iris, rose, vanilla, bergamot, tonka bean, jasmine, and mandarin orange. You can also choose a perfume based on the occasion and your personality. For example, a Parfum is ideal for special events as it is the most concentrated and long-lasting fragrance, while an Eau de Toilette is more suitable for daily wear as it provides an instant fragrance without being too overwhelming. Lastly, it is always good to conduct a patch test to ensure you don't have any allergic reactions.

Know the notes: top, middle, and bottom

When choosing a Guerlain perfume, it is important to know the notes that make up the fragrance. All Guerlain perfumes have three notes: top, middle, and bottom.

The top notes, also known as head notes, are the first impression of the perfume. They are usually fresh and light, and they evaporate quickly. Examples of top notes in Guerlain perfumes include bergamot, mandarin orange, lemon, cedar, orange, and other citrus notes.

The middle notes, or heart notes, form the main body of the perfume. They emerge once the top notes evaporate, which usually takes a few minutes. Middle notes are often a blend of several different notes, creating a well-rounded fragrance. Examples of middle notes in Guerlain perfumes include iris, jasmine, rose, patchouli, and vetiver.

The bottom notes, also called base notes, are the foundation of the perfume. They are usually rich and deep, and they evaporate slowly, lasting for several hours or even days on fabric. Examples of bottom notes in Guerlain perfumes include vanilla, tonka bean, sandalwood, musk, civet, and incense.

Each note in a Guerlain perfume serves a specific purpose and contributes to the overall fragrance. The top notes provide a refreshing initial scent, the middle notes add depth and complexity, and the bottom notes provide longevity and a lasting impression. Understanding these notes will help you choose a Guerlain perfume that aligns with your preferences and the occasion you plan to wear it.

Occasion: daytime or evening wear

When choosing a Guerlain perfume, it's important to consider the occasion and whether you're looking for a scent for daytime or evening wear. Guerlain perfumes are known for their unique fragrances, often featuring a combination of floral, woody, and spicy notes.

For daytime wear, look for fresh and uplifting scents that will complement your daily activities. Guerlain Idylle, for example, is a light and airy floral fragrance perfect for daytime use, especially in warmer climates. La Petite Robe Noire is another versatile option, with its blend of sweet and floral notes, making it ideal for both daytime and evening wear. Its sparkling top notes of black cherry, almond, and bergamot add a touch of elegance and sophistication.

If you're looking for something more intense and captivating for the evening, Guerlain offers a range of luxurious options. Guerlain L'Heure Bleue, for instance, is an elegant and mysterious scent inspired by dusk. With top notes of bergamot and aniseed, heart notes of rose and tuberose, and a base of vanilla and tonka bean, it exudes casual sophistication perfect for evening wear. Guerlain Bois Mystérieux is another sophisticated option with its rich blend of woody and spicy notes, ideal for those who want to make a bold statement during evening occasions.

Ultimately, the choice between daytime and evening wear depends on your personal preference and the specific occasion. Some people prefer to reserve certain perfumes for nighttime, finding them comforting and calming. Shalimar, for instance, is a decadent choice for the evening, while others like La Petite Robe Noire can be worn throughout the day and into the night.

Concentration: parfum, eau de parfum, eau de toilette, or eau de cologne

When choosing a Guerlain perfume, one of the most important factors to consider is its concentration. The higher the concentration, the longer the fragrance will last and the less you will need to apply.

Parfum is the most concentrated fragrance available, lasting for more than eight hours. It is also the most expensive option. If you are looking for a perfume to last all day or evening, this may be the best choice for you.

Eau de Parfum is the next concentration level down, followed by Eau de Toilette, which is the most common and preferred option as it provides an instant fragrance without being too strong. These options are ideal if you want to reapply your perfume throughout the day or evening, or if you prefer a lighter scent.

Eau de Cologne is the least concentrated option, lasting only an hour. This may be a good choice if you are looking for a very subtle fragrance or if you want to layer different scents.

Ultimately, the concentration you choose will depend on your personal preference and the occasion you will be wearing the perfume. If you are looking for a long-lasting, intense fragrance, a parfum or eau de parfum may be the best choice. For a lighter, more subtle scent, an eau de toilette or eau de cologne could be preferable. Conducting a small patch test before consistent use is also recommended to avoid any potential allergic reactions.

Fragrance family: citrusy, woody, fruity, aromatic, or oriental

When choosing a Guerlain perfume, it's important to consider the fragrance family that aligns with your preferences or the occasion. Guerlain perfumes are known for their unique fragrances, often featuring a combination of floral, woody, and spicy notes, with options ranging from citrusy and woody to fruity, aromatic, and oriental.

Citrusy fragrances from Guerlain often feature notes of bergamot, which is specially grown by farmers in Calabria, Italy. Citrus fragrances are typically refreshing and perfect for daytime wear. If you prefer a more uplifting and vibrant scent, citrusy perfumes can be an excellent choice.

Woody scents are another popular option from Guerlain. These perfumes often showcase notes of cedarwood, providing a warm and comforting aroma. Woody fragrances are versatile and can be suitable for both daytime and evening wear, depending on the specific notes and your personal preference.

Guerlain also offers fruity fragrances, such as the Mitsouko Eau de Parfum, which blends peach, jasmine, and rose with citrus and woody notes. Fruity perfumes are often associated with sweetness and can be ideal for those who want a playful and joyful scent.

Aromatic perfumes from Guerlain may feature herbal or spicy notes, adding depth and complexity to the fragrance. These perfumes can be intriguing and captivating, making them suitable for those who want to leave a memorable impression.

Oriental fragrances from Guerlain often exude sensuality and warmth. They may include notes such as vanilla, musk, or amber, creating a rich and alluring aroma. Oriental perfumes are usually chosen for evening wear or special occasions when you want to make a statement.

When selecting a Guerlain perfume, consider the fragrance family that resonates with you and the occasion you intend to wear it for. Whether you prefer the freshness of citrus, the warmth of woody notes, the sweetness of fruity scents, the intrigue of aromatic blends, or the sensuality of oriental perfumes, Guerlain offers a diverse range of options to match your preferences.

Allergies: conduct a patch test

When choosing a Guerlain perfume, it's important to consider the different notes and fragrances available. The French beauty brand offers a range of long-lasting perfumes with unique, uplifting notes that can be worn during the day or in the evening. Their perfumes are known for their combination of floral, woody, and spicy notes, including iris, rose, vanilla, bergamot, tonka bean, jasmine, and bean.

Before choosing a perfume, it is recommended to conduct a patch test to avoid any allergic reactions. Here's a step-by-step guide on how to conduct a patch test for allergies:

  • Identify a Small Area of Skin: Choose a small area of skin, preferably on your forearm or back, to conduct the test. This area should be clean and dry, free from any cuts or scratches.
  • Prepare the Perfume: Dilute the perfume with a small amount of water or a carrier oil. You can use a cotton swab or a clean finger to apply the diluted perfume.
  • Conduct the Patch Test: Apply a small amount of the diluted perfume to the selected area of skin. Gently dab or rub the perfume onto the skin, ensuring it covers a small patch.
  • Wait for 48-96 Hours: Leave the perfume on the skin for at least 48 hours. In some cases, reactions can take up to 96 hours to develop. Avoid washing, rubbing, or covering the area during this time.
  • Inspect the Test Area: After the waiting period, carefully inspect the test area for any signs of irritation or allergic reaction. Look for redness, rashes, swelling, or blistering.
  • Interpret the Results: If there are no signs of irritation or allergic reaction, it is likely safe to use the perfume. However, if you experience any discomfort or notice any skin changes, wash the area gently with mild soap and water, and discontinue use of the perfume.

It is important to note that patch tests may not always guarantee the absence of an allergic reaction, as some reactions can be delayed or caused by specific ingredients within the perfume. If you have any concerns or a history of allergies, consult a dermatologist or allergist for personalized advice and guidance.
